What recent change has occurred in the perception of Chiropractic care?

Explanation:
The perception of chiropractic care has shifted positively, reflecting an increased acceptance among healthcare professionals. This change is attributed to a growing body of research supporting the efficacy of chiropractic treatments, particularly in managing musculoskeletal conditions like back pain and headaches. As more studies highlight the benefits of chiropractic care and its role in comprehensive healthcare, medical professionals, such as physiotherapists and primary care physicians, are increasingly recognizing chiropractors as valuable partners in patient care. This collaboration can lead to better patient outcomes and a more integrated approach to healthcare, emphasizing the importance of non-invasive treatments for musculoskeletal issues. The recognition of chiropractic care's role in holistic and preventative strategies also enhances its acceptance, creating a more favorable environment for patients seeking non-surgical options. Such positive changes are essential for evolving the healthcare landscape, promoting an interdisciplinary approach that benefits both practitioners and patients.
